How do I connect my Harman Kardon soundbar to my Samsung TV?
Method 1. Connect with an HDMI cable
- Prepare an HDMI cable.
- Connect the cable to the TV’s HDMI IN (ARC).
- Connect to the HDMI OUT (TV-ARC) port of the soundbar.
- Turn on the soundbar and set the Source to D.IN.
- The TV sound will be played through your soundbar.
How do you pair a Harman Kardon sub?
Pairing the subwoofer
- Enable the soundbar and subwoofer.
- Press the PAIR SUBWOOFER button on the soundbar or the PAIRING button on the subwoofer to activate the pairing mode. ‘SUB PAIRING’ will be displayed. After the pairing, you will hear an audio tone and ‘SUB PAIRED’ will be shown on the soundbar’s display.
How do I connect HK Citation 1 to Wi-Fi?
1) Download the Google Home app on your smartphone or tablet. 2) Power on your Citation speaker. 3) Run the Google Home app and set up your Citation speaker as instructed in the app. Always follow the instructions in the app to complete the Wi-Fi setup.
